Condo & Townhome Living in Egg Harbor Township
Egg Harbor Township has thirteen distinct condo and townhome communities, which is a deeper attached-home market than most towns twice its price and far deeper than the barrier-island towns just across the bay. The names that come up most are London Court, Oxford Village and Heather Croft, and between them they cover a genuinely wide span of age, size and monthly fee. That range is the point: this is not one product at one price, and the useful question is which of the thirteen fits rather than whether anything is available.
A detail that trips up buyers regularly: London Court 1 and London Court 2 are two separate associations, not one community split into phases. Different fees, different governance, different reserves — a unit in one is not interchangeable with a unit in the other, so if someone sends you "a London Court listing," find out which. Bay Island Inn is the other one worth knowing by name; it draws more searches by name than any other condo community in the township, which usually means people have seen it and remembered it.
The township's bay side is where this market gets genuinely interesting. Bay Club, Bayport on Lakes Bay and Anchorage Point sit on the water side of Egg Harbor Township, which is an unusual thing to be able to buy as an attached home anywhere in Atlantic County. Water access without a shore-town tax bill is the trade a lot of buyers are actually looking for and do not know exists here. If a view or a boat matters to you, start with those three rather than working down from the top of the list.
One more option most buyers miss: Tides at Ocean Club is the only place in the township to buy a brand-new townhome. It is the townhome section of D.R. Horton's 657-lot Ocean Club community, roughly 90% sold out, sharing a 7,500-square-foot clubhouse, pool, and basketball and tennis courts with the single-family side. New construction means modern systems and layout and a builder warranty; the tradeoff is that it prices above the older associations. Worth a look if you want new and low-maintenance in the same purchase.
Underneath all of it, the reason this market works is location and cost. The Atlantic City Expressway and the Garden State Parkway are both within three miles, so Philadelphia, Atlantic City and the shore are all a straightforward drive, and the beaches at Ocean City sit about seventeen miles out — close enough to use without paying to live there. Attached homes here routinely trade below comparable square footage anywhere nearer the water, and the association handles the roof, the lawn and the snow. If low maintenance is the actual goal, the township's 55+ and active adult communities deliver the same result for buyers who qualify, several of them at lower prices still.
